Lambda probe - oxygen sensor is an element of the power supply system for injection vehicles. The purpose of this device is that it shows the coefficient of excessive consumption of air in the air-fuel mixture. Rejection of the lambda probe or interruptions in its operation can occur when the electrical connection circuits are separated, short circuited, clogged with gasoline combustion products, thermal overloads and mechanical breakdowns, for example, when driving off-road.

How to change the lambda probe
How to change the lambda probe

Necessary

Lambda probe, instruments

Instructions

Step 1

Diagnose the problem, make sure that the lambda probe has become unusable. If the lambda probe is broken, the CO content in the exhaust increases from 0, 1-0, 3% to 3-7%. Other symptoms of a broken oxygen sensor are deterioration in acceleration dynamics, variable idle speed, and increased fuel consumption.

Step 2

In most cases, the lambda probe stops working due to carbon deposits that accumulate on the sensitive element under the protective cap. You can try to remove plaque to restore the sensor's performance. The sensor is washed in phosphoric acid for 10-20 minutes. It corrodes dirt, but does not destroy electrodes and metals. After rinsing, the sensor must be rinsed and dried. The threads must be lubricated with assembly paste. If washing does not help, the lambda probe must be replaced.

Step 3

Remove the battery terminal. Find the lambda probe, cut the connector so that the wire that goes from the connector is about twenty centimeters. Having unscrewed the old probe, it is necessary to put a new sensor in its place, having previously stripped the wires. Installation must be extremely accurate, care must be taken not to damage the wires coming from the lambda probe. After stripping the wiring on the connector, using the wires included in the kit, you need to make the connection. After connection, the wires must be insulated. By connecting the connector of the finished lambda probe, you can put on the battery terminals.

Step 4

After changing the lambda probe, take precautions that will help to increase its service life. In particular, the service life of this sensor is greatly reduced by poor-quality oil-removable rings, the penetration of antifreeze into the cylinders and exhaust pipes, and a concentrated fuel-air mixture.

Step 5

Change the lambda probe as required by the operating rules. For unheated - every 50 - 80 thousand kilometers, for heated - every 100 thousand kilometers, for planar - every 160 thousand. Timely replacement of the sensor will save up to 15% of fuel, reduce exhaust toxicity, and help maintain the dynamic characteristics of the engine.
